centos 7 新增数据盘,lvm分区,xfs文件系统 永久挂载
步骤 1: 连接数据盘
将新的数据盘连接到你的 CentOS 7 服务器上。
确认系统已经检测到了新的磁盘,你可以使用 lsblk
命令查看
步骤 2: 创建物理卷(Physical Volume)
使用 fdisk
或 parted
工具对新磁盘进行分区。
使用 pvcreate
命令将新的分区初始化为物理卷。例如:
pvcreate /dev/sdX1
步骤 3: 创建卷组(Volume Group)
使用 vgcreate
命令创建一个卷组,并将物理卷添加到其中。例如:vgcreate my_vg /dev/sdX1
这里的 my_vg
是你要创建的卷组名。
步骤 4: 创建逻辑卷(Logical Volume)
使用 lvcreate
命令创建一个逻辑卷。例如:
lvcreate -n my_lv -l 100%FREE my_vg
这里的 my_lv
是你要创建的逻辑卷名,my_vg
是之前创建的卷组名。
步骤 5: 创建 XFS 文件系统
使用 mkfs.xfs
命令创建 XFS 文件系统。例如:
mkfs.xfs /dev/my_vg/my_lv
步骤 6: 更新 /etc/fstab
文件
打开 /etc/fstab
文件以编辑:
sudo vi /etc/fstab
在文件的末尾添加一行,以自动挂载逻辑卷。行的格式应如下:
/dev/my_vg/my_lv /mnt/my_data xfs defaults 0 0
其中,/dev/my_vg/my_lv
是逻辑卷的路径,/mnt/my_data
是你要挂载的目录,xfs
是文件系统类型,defaults
表示使用默认挂载选项,0 0
表示在进行文件系统检查时不需要交互。
步骤 7: 手动挂载和重启测试
执行以下命令以手动挂载新的逻辑卷:
sudo mount -a
确保没有报错,并且数据盘已经成功挂载到指定目录。
重新启动系统来测试自动挂载功能:
sudo reboot
确认系统启动后新的数据盘是否自动挂载到了指定目录。